* Expert has no rolls.  You'll be following all the important
  and prominent sounds, and there are even some 48ths thrown
  in there as necessary.

* Hard is rather complex for a 9.  You'll be fighting
  purple arrows and rolls the entire way through the song.
  Still, a 9 it is; it isn't quite hard enough to be a 10.

* Medium is an easy-to-follow 7 with lots of rolls.  There're
  some purple arrows, but nothing a 7 player shouldn't be
  able to best-guess at if they've never seen any before.

* Easy is a relatively docile 5.  You aren't asked to hit
  very many blue 8th notes: instead, you'll be asked to
  hit many of the prominent rolls that Medium hits.  If
  you know what rolls are and how to play them, this won't
  be difficult at all.

* Novice is a 2, and only because, despite its consistency,
  it is not organized quite as nicely as a 1, nor is it
  non-constant like a 1 would be (a 1 would give you huge
  breaks between steps; that doesn't really happen here).
  It also doesn't ask you to hit any rolls.  So, while the
  chart makes sense with the music (as well as a 2 can),
  you may find yourself bored playing this song on this
  difficulty.
